UN Secretary General Antonio Guterres strongly condemned the killing of Palestinians in Israeli strikes that hit Nasser Hospital in Gaza, and called for an investigation. “The Secretary General recalls that civilians, including medical personnel and journalists, must be respected and protected at all times,” said the UN chief’s spokesman, Stephane Dujarric. Mr Guterres called for a prompt and impartial investigation into the killings. Mr Dujarric said the UN has been very clear in “what the potential horrors that a new military assault on Gaza city could bring to the Palestinians who have sought safety there”.
